Official abstract text for this publication.
Disclosed herein is a method that comprises acquiring one or more images of a plurality of markers of an off-board target using a camera onboard a rotorcraft, the plurality of markers arranged in a predefined pattern. The method also comprises processing, using an image processor, the one or more images of the plurality of markers to identify the predefined pattern of the plurality of markers. The method further comprises determining guidance information for the rotorcraft relative to the off-board target based on the identified predefined pattern of the plurality of markers, an orientation of the plurality of markers and a relative spacing of the plurality of markers. The method additionally comprises providing the determined guidance information to a display device within a field of view of an operator of the rotorcraft.

What is claimed is: 1. A method, comprising: acquiring one or more images of a plurality of markers of an off-board target using a camera onboard a rotorcraft, the plurality of markers arranged in a predefined pattern, wherein at least one marker of the plurality of markers comprises a pattern indicator marker that is part of the predefined pattern of the plurality of markers and indicates a starting point for identifying the predefined pattern of the plurality of markers, the pattern indicator marker having different characteristics than the other markers; processing, using an image processor, the one or more images of the plurality of markers to identify the predefined pattern of the plurality of markers based on the pattern indicator marker; determining guidance information for the rotorcraft relative to the off-board target based on the identified predefined pattern of the plurality of markers, an orientation of the plurality of markers and a relative spacing of the plurality of markers; and providing the determined guidance information to a display device within a field of view of an operator of the rotorcraft. 2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the characteristics of the plurality of markers comprises one of a wireless signal, a color, a frequency of a wireless signal, a pulse, and a shape. 3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the plurality of markers comprises beacons that propagate wireless signals, the wireless signals comprising one or more of ultraviolet light, visible light, infrared light, and short wave infrared light. 4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ein at least one marker of the plurality of markers comprises a beacon array, the beacon array comprising a plurality of beacons in a single unit for propagating information describing one or more of the predefined pattern of the plurality of markers, distances between the plurality of markers, and a total number of the plurality of markers. 5.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the guidance information comprises one or more of range and directional pose information related to the position of the off-board target relative to the rotorcraft based on relative spacing and orientation of the plurality of markers. 6.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the guidance information comprises an output graphic of the plurality of markers overlaid on an image of the off-board target on the display. 7.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ising providing the guidance information to the operator of the rotorcraft as audio information. 8.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the plurality of markers comprises at least three markers arranged in the predefined pattern. 9.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the off-board target comprises an item intended to be picked-up by the rotorcraft as a sling load, the plurality of markers being arranged in the predefined pattern on a top surface of the item. 10.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the off-board target comprises a landing site for the rotorcraft, the plurality of markers being arranged in the predefined pattern around the landing site. 11.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the camera is located on a bottom side of the rotorcraft and comprises a wide-angle lens. 12.
